As an experiment Two of us are displaying our ALPINA at the Cowfold Festival on Sat 3rd July 21. This is normally reserved only for Classic cars but after some discussion with the organiser they have permitted us to display. There will be around 120 Cars in total and other attractions include a fun fair, side stall attractions and music. It is open to the public from around 12 mid day.
This is very much a toe in the water, but its somewhere whereby the organiser embraced ALPINA as "was not very interested in any BMWs".

Uncomplicated local show in which the organiser was very accommodating. Lots of interest in ALPINA from the general public most (including BMW owners) most had never heard of ALPINA. One or two "tuners" comments, but generally very well received. The man who put on the event said a lot of interest was from much younger people, I am not sure if he meant I was old or was referring to the fact there were a lot of far older classic vehicles on display.
The strangest thing I have even seen comes from Japan, they take and old classic jag and joined it with the main body of a Nissan Micra. Personally I thought it was awful, but it was a talking point.
Ideal event for those with young families, but car show well segregated no issues whatsoever, friendly and I think the first show I have ever done when car is back in the garage within 30 minutes of leaving.
Hopefully a few people will be interested in 2022 and its free if that helps.
